Output 820019c81d40e902f63eb57ea2816ff8bb67175029c214a3217e6ac0afdae221:31

value
890507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db2c9490a953da13a621117f6cc432f9734e12c5 OP_EQUAL
address
3MfuK3sqPkms9PYpZE6xyZg3rbB6sC6uwN
transaction
820019c81d40e902f63eb57ea2816ff8bb67175029c214a3217e6ac0afdae221
spent
true